The Growing Necessity for Private Assessments
In recent years, awareness of ADHD-- particularly in adults and women-- has actually escalated. While this increased awareness is positive, it has placed extraordinary pressure on public health services. For many, waiting years for an assessment is not feasible, particularly when ADHD signs are triggering substantial disability in professional life, education, or personal relationships.
Private health insurance coverage provides a pathway to bypass these queues. By using a private policy, people can often protect a visit with a specialist psychiatrist or a specialist scientific psychologist within weeks instead of years.
Does Private Health Insurance Cover ADHD?
The response to whether private medical insurance covers ADHD is not a simple "yes" or "no." It depends greatly on the specific company, the kind of policy held, and the country of residence. Generally, lots of insurance companies categorized ADHD as a "persistent condition" or a "pre-existing condition," often omitting it from standard coverage. Nevertheless, as medical understanding progresses, lots of modern policies have expanded to include neurodevelopmental assessments.

While private insurance supplies a quicker path to diagnosis, it is not without its difficulties. It is important for people to handle their expectations concerning what takes place after the diagnosis.
The "Chronic Condition" Exclusion: Most private insurance providers are created to deal with "acute" conditions (short-term illnesses). Due to the fact that ADHD is a lifelong neurodevelopmental condition, numerous insurers will spend for the preliminary "event" of medical diagnosis however will refuse to spend for regular monthly follow-ups or medication.Shared Care Agreements: Once detected independently, many patients wish to move their care back to the public health system to gain access to subsidized medication. Nevertheless, some public health companies (like specific NHS areas) might decline a "Shared Care Agreement" from a private doctor, indicating the patient must continue spending for [Private ADHD Assessments](https://notes.bmcs.one/s/SO6gz6GNPF) prescriptions.Excess and Co-payments: Policyholders need to understand their "excess"-- the amount they need to pay out-of-pocket before the insurance begins. If the excess is ₤ 500 and the assessment costs ₤ 800, the insurer will only pay ₤ 300.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Does my insurance cover the cost of ADHD medication?
Most private health insurance coverage policies leave out the continuous [Cost Of Private ADHD Assessment UK](https://pads.jeito.nl/s/VDRATM2Q6x) of medication for chronic conditions. They might cover the preliminary "titration" stage (the period where a doctor discovers the ideal dosage), however long-term prescriptions are typically the obligation of the patient or need to be moved to a public health service provider.
2. Can I get an assessment if I think I have ADHD however wasn't detected as a kid?
Yes. To be detected as an adult, a clinician must discover evidence that symptoms were present before the age of 12. However, insurance coverage will still cover the assessment for an adult if "Adult ADHD" is included in the policy's mental health provision.
3. Do I need to see my GP initially?
In practically all cases, yes. The majority of insurance providers will not license a claim for a specialist psychiatric assessment without a referral from a General Practitioner. This makes sure that the assessment is clinically essential.
4. What occurs if my insurance company denies my claim for an ADHD assessment?
If a claim is denied, it is frequently because ADHD is categorized as a "pre-existing" or "chronic" condition in that particular policy. One can appeal the choice if they can prove the symptoms are a brand-new "severe" symptom or examine if their company can opt-in for neurodiversity protection.
5. Will a private medical diagnosis be accepted by my work environment or school?
Usually, yes. So long as the assessment is performed by a registered Consultant Psychiatrist or a qualified Clinical Psychologist, the diagnosis is a legal medical record that requires "sensible changes" under special needs acts in numerous nations.
